Abstract
Polyaniline (PANI) is one of the most studied intrinsically conducting polymers. Polyaniline inclusion with different porous materials is a very attractive research area. In this review, the preparation, properties, and applications of PANI composites have been summarized. PANI was found to be promising among the other conducting polymers and incorporated with different materials like graphene, graphene oxide, metal oxide, carbon, carbon nanotube, silica, silicon dioxide, biomolecules, and metal organic frameworks to enhance the area of application. Metal organic framework (MOF) itself has a vast area of application so incorporation of PANI with MOF can open up tremendous possibilities. An attempt has been made to draw attention to the recent spotlight research area that is, PANI-MOF composites.
